Output 705358088dd732d669df03149a038f23792dd143348f3366ed54ce437c1c1730:4

value
2459
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 91fb07e104a25daabd3d35a76d784f8fca47947ad243a95532eb3336f069fbc8
address
bc1pj8as0cgy5fw640faxknk67z03l9y09r66fp6j4fjavendurfl0yqp2ltq8
transaction
705358088dd732d669df03149a038f23792dd143348f3366ed54ce437c1c1730
spent
true